A backsplash is a useful and appealing addition to any home. They are commonly made out of tiles but can be from a variety of materials including glass, marble, porcelain, slate and granite. But selecting a material isn’t the end of the story. If you’re having a backsplash tile installation in your Plano, Texas kitchen you’ll also have to select a pattern. Plano tile contractors can install a mosaic pattern, tiles with prints on them, patterned sheets of small tile and tiles forming a border around inset tiles. The tiles come in a variety of sizes, but each size gives the room a different feel, so consult with a design specialist or take home samples before deciding.
